Protein crystallography data

The structure of Crystal Structure of Methanosarcina Mazei Pylrs(Y306A/Y384F) Complexed with Ptmdzlys, PDB code: 6abm was solved by T.Yanagisawa, M.Kuratani, S.Yokoyama,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 35.02 / 1.37
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 101.604, 44.209, 72.553, 90.00, 118.48, 90.00
R / Rfree (%) 16.2 / 19.9

Magnesium Binding Sites:

The binding sites of Magnesium atom in the Crystal Structure of Methanosarcina Mazei Pylrs(Y306A/Y384F) Complexed with Ptmdzlys (pdb code 6abm). This binding sites where shown within 5.0 Angstroms radius around Magnesium atom.
In total 3 binding sites of Magnesium where determined in the Crystal Structure of Methanosarcina Mazei Pylrs(Y306A/Y384F) Complexed with Ptmdzlys, PDB code: 6abm:
